Merge branch 'main' into feat/plugin-feature

Resolve five conflicts, all of which needed both sides rather than a pick:

- BackgroundSlicingProcess: ours was a pure tabs->spaces reformat of base, so
  keep main's per-filament volume/nozzle map read-back (its only change here).
- GUI_App: main's #12506 else-if attached to an `if` this branch deleted;
  re-expressed onto the same-agent early-return path (the agent factory caches
  per id, so pointer equality is the same predicate).
- MainFrame: both sides relocated Sync Presets independently; keep main's
  push_notification plus the branch's Plugins menu items.
- Tab: the "TODO: Orca: Support hybrid" blocks were unchanged base, not a branch
  decision; take main's enabled Hybrid to match the already auto-merged siblings.
- test_config: union of both sides' cases (6 plugin + 9 multi-nozzle).
